Smokin Fins Restaurant

Michelle Posted onAugust 20, 2018 Dinner, Drinks, Food, Lunch, Restaurants, Smokin Fins Leave a Comment 3228 Views

I wanted to give a shout out to Smokin Fins who just opened their eighth store in Highlands Ranch, Colorado.

We first discovered Smokin Fins (also know as Lucky Fins in Idaho and Greeley, CO) last summer after our kitchen was taken out by a water leak. We had gone out of town for eleven days for work and came home to discover our refrigerator had sprung a leak. The remediation team came first thing the next morning and to make a long story short, they had to remove all our kitchen cabinets and flooring. We were left with about 25 percent of our great room tented off to contain the area so they could dry it out and stop any further damage caused by mold.

Anyway, we were left without a kitchen and no way to cook and prepare meals. The only solution was to go out to eat.

After a week or two of dining at our regular spots we discovered that a new restaurant had just opened right here in Old Town Arvada; it was Smokin Fins! We just happened to go within the first few days of their grand opening while the training team were still in town. Everyone was very friendly and we loved what we had for dinner that night. As a matter of fact we enjoyed it so much that we went back the next night, and the next. It pretty much became the only place we would go.

Smokin Fins Menu:

The menu has a something for everyone; Sushi, seafood dishes, smoked prime rib & pork, burgers, bowls, soups and salads. They also have gluten free options and a kids menu. I can’t really say what my favorite thing is because I love it all!
